The Allure of Sterling Silver Castings
Sterling silver castings have long been cherished for their beauty and durability in jewelry making. They allow for intricate designs, making one-of-a-kind pieces that catch the eye and tell a story. However, not everyone realizes the challenges that traditional casting methods often present. The fatal flaws of timing, temperature control, and even material quality can hinder the creative spirit. Picture this—a skilled jeweler pouring their heart into a design only to face issues like porosity or shrinkage later on. This often leads to frustration and wasted resources.
